非抑制型离子色谱法测定水中锌、铅、铁、镁、锰、镉、钙

摘    要:本文应用非抑制型离子色谱法,以乙二胺——柠檬酸水溶液作为流动相,探索了Zn~(2+)、Pb~(2+)、Fe~(2+)、Mg~(2+)、Mn~(2+)、Cd~(2+)和Ca~(2+)等七种金属离子在磺酸基阳离子色谱柱上的最优分离条件,研究了容量因子对乙二胺和柠檬酸的浓度以及pH值的依赖关系。对保留机理进行了讨论。对实际水样中七种金属离子进行了测定。

Determination of Trace Zn、 Pb、 Fe、 Mg、 Mn、 Cd and Ca in Water by Non-Suppressed Ion Chromatography

Abstract:A method for the simultaneous determination of Zn2+? Pb2+? Fe2+? Mg2+? Mn2+? Cd2+andCa2+ by non- suppressed ion chromatography was developed. A mixture of 0. 5mmol / L ethylendiamine and 2mmol / L citric acid was used as mobile phase with a flow rate of 1.0ml/ min, Shim-park IC-Cl column was used with a conductivity detector.The dependences of capacity factor on concentrations of ethylendiamine and citric acid as well as on the pH value were investigated.This method was applied to the analysis of water.
